Latest Patents

Stefano holds a patent for a process that involves the conversion of CO into sugars. The patent, titled "Sugar formation from CO electroreduction," describes how formaldehyde is obtained from CO through hydrogenation to methanol. The subsequent oxidation of methanol yields formaldehyde, which, when combined with electrochemically produced glycolaldehyde, generates sugars. This establishes a novel route from CO to sugars, showcasing his inventive prowess.
